リレーショナル データベース管理システムによって管理される関係は、いくつかの 2 次元テーブルです。リレーショナル データベースではテーブルがリレーションシップであり、リレーショナル データベース管理システムによって管理されるリレーションシップは複数の 2 次元テーブルであるためです。
# リレーショナル データベースは、リレーショナル データベース モデルに基づいたデータベースであり、集合代数などの概念と手法を使用してデータを処理します。データベース。これは、形式的に説明的なテーブルのセットに編成されたデータでもあります。このフォームの本質は、データ項目の特別なコレクションをロードすることです。これらのテーブル内のデータは、さまざまな方法でアクセスまたは取得できます。データベーステーブルを再編成する必要はありません。 (推奨学習:
MySQL ビデオ チュートリアル )
リレーショナル データベースを定義すると、メタデータのテーブル、またはテーブル、列、範囲、制約の正式な説明が作成されます。 各テーブル (リレーションシップとも呼ばれます) には、列で表される 1 つ以上のデータ型が含まれています。各行には、列で定義されたタイプの一意のデータ エンティティが含まれます。リレーショナル データベースを作成するときは、データ列の可能な値の範囲と、そのデータ値に適用される可能性のあるさらなる制約を定義できます。 SQL 言語は、リレーショナル データベースへの標準ユーザーおよびアプリケーション インターフェイスです。利点は、拡張が簡単で、最初のデータベース作成後に、既存のアプリケーションをすべて変更せずに新しいデータ型を追加できることです。主流のリレーショナル データベースには、oracle、db2、sqlserver、sybase、mysql などが含まれます。リレーションシップ モデルの構造
1. 単一のデータ構造---リレーションシップ (テーブル ファイル)。リレーショナル データベースのテーブルは、2 次元のテーブルを使用してデータを保存します。これは、行と列に配置された関連情報を含む論理グループです。Excel ワークシートに似ています。データベースには、任意の数のデータ テーブルを含めることができます。
ユーザーの観点から見ると、リレーショナル モデルの論理構造は、行と列で構成される 2 次元のテーブルです。この 2 次元のテーブルをリレーションシップと呼びますが、平たく言えば、リレーションシップはテーブルに相当します。 2. タプル (レコード)。テーブル内の行はタプル、つまりレコードです。 3. 属性 (フィールド)。データ テーブルの各列はフィールドと呼ばれます。テーブルは、テーブルに含まれるさまざまなフィールドによって定義されます。各フィールドは、そこに含まれるデータの意味を説明します。データ テーブルの設計は、実際にはフィールドの設計です。データ テーブルを作成するとき、各フィールドにはデータ型が割り当てられ、データ長やその他のプロパティが定義されます。フィールドには、さまざまな文字、数字、さらにはグラフィックを含めることができます。エラーなど!参照元が見つかりません。 4. 属性値。行と列の交差部分は特定の属性値を表します。たとえば、「データベース原則」はコース名 5 とメイン コードの属性値です。主キー (主キーまたは主キーとも呼ばれる) は、テーブル内のタプルを一意に識別するために使用されるデータです。キーワードはテーブル内のレコードの一意性を確保するために使用され、1 つのフィールドまたは複数のフィールドにすることができ、テーブルのインデックス フィールドとしてよく使用されます。各レコードのキーは異なるため、レコードを一意に識別することができ、主キー、または単に主キーとも呼ばれます。エラーなど!参照元が見つかりません。 6. ドメイン。属性の値の範囲。 7. 関係モデル。関係の記述は関係スキーマと呼ばれます。関係の説明は一般に、関係名 (属性 1、属性 2...属性 n) のように表現されます。たとえば、上記の関係は、コース (コース番号、コース名、単位、教師) のように記述することができます。 しかし、リレーショナル モデルのこの単純なデータ構造は、豊富なセマンティクスを表現し、現実世界のエンティティやエンティティ間のさまざまな関係を記述することができます。 MySQL 関連の技術記事の詳細については、MySQL チュートリアル 列にアクセスして学習してください。
以上がリレーショナル データベース管理システムによって管理される関係は次のとおりです。の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。